300,000 Shares in TruBridge, Inc. (NASDAQ:TBRG) Purchased by Truffle Hound Capital LLC

Truffle Hound Capital LLC purchased a new position in TruBridge, Inc. (NASDAQ:TBRG - Free Report) during the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the SEC. The institutional investor purchased 300,000 shares of the company's stock, valued at approximately $5,916,000. TruBridge accounts for about 2.1% of Truffle Hound Capital LLC's portfolio, making the stock its 11th largest holding. Truffle Hound Capital LLC owned approximately 2.01% of TruBridge as of its most recent SEC filing.

Other hedge funds have also recently bought and sold shares of the company. First Horizon Advisors Inc. acquired a new stake in TruBridge in the third quarter valued at $33,000. AlphaQuest LLC acquired a new stake in TruBridge in the 4th quarter valued at about $66,000. FMR LLC purchased a new position in TruBridge during the 3rd quarter valued at about $85,000. EMC Capital Management increased its holdings in TruBridge by 2,704.0% during the 4th quarter. EMC Capital Management now owns 5,608 shares of the company's stock valued at $111,000 after acquiring an additional 5,408 shares in the last quarter. Finally, Barclays PLC purchased a new stake in shares of TruBridge in the third quarter valued at about $150,000. 88.64% of the stock is owned by hedge funds and other institutional investors.

About TruBridge

TruBridge, Inc provides healthcare solutions and services for community hospitals, clinics, and other healthcare systems in the United States and internationally. The company operates in three segments: Revenue Cycle Management (RCM), Electronic Health Record (HER), and Patient Engagement. It focuses on providing RCM solutions for care settings, regardless of primary healthcare information solutions provider along with business management, consulting, managed IT services, and analytics and business intelligence.
